Baku, August 7 – Azerbaijan Airlines (AZAL) is set to expand its route network this fall by launching direct flights from Baku to the Iranian city of Tabriz and resuming service to Tehran, the airline’s press service announced.
Starting September 3, 2025, AZAL will operate direct Baku–Tabriz–Baku flights twice a week, on Wednesdays and Sundays.
Tabriz, a major cultural and historical center in northwestern Iran, is known for its architectural landmarks and rich heritage. The new route is expected to enhance travel and cultural exchange between Azerbaijan and Iran.
In addition, AZAL will resume its Baku–Tehran–Baku service beginning September 1. Flights to the Iranian capital will be operated four times a week—on Mondays, Thursdays, Fridays, and Saturdays.
